Laurs and Andys Halloween Happiness Trip Day 12
Laurs 28
Andy 29
Sunday 30 September 2007
Our wake up call this morning was at 8.30 am, but all these late night/early mornings were beginning to catch up with me and I didn't make it out of bed until 9.20 am. Andy brought us breakfast back to the room; pancakes, bacon and sausages, orange juice and hot chocolate. After breakfast we got ready to go to Typhoon Lagoon for a lazy day before our second MNSSHP at night. On our way out to the car, Andy did some filming of the outside of the Pop Century.
We arrived at Typhoon Lagoon around 11.15 am. We got ourselves a big locker and towels and stowed our stuff in the locker whilst fighting off hoards of lovebugs. We had a trip round the lazy river first. Unfortunately, I find this more of a stressful river than a lazy one. I hate that you have to have cold water falling on you (and your sunglasses, grrr) all the time, I have been in quite a few lazy rivers and only experienced this phenomenom at Disney.
So, after one go around the river, I was fed up and we went to get some lunch instead. We shared a hotdog, a huge bag of cheetos and a large diet coke.
After lunch we headed to the wave pool and splashed about in the little waves. Andy is a bit more adventurous than me so he took in some bigger waves too. There was a photopass photographer in the water taking pictures of people as the waves hit them, and we decided to get this done. I was a little apprehensive as you had to go quite a way in to where the bigger waves were and watching other people having their photos done you could see they were trying to fix smiles on their faces which didn't read "impending doom". However, the photos turned out great so I'm really glad we did it, even if the power of the water totally knocked us off our feet.
We had a walk round the park after our photos and I thought about going on the Crush n Gusher. I think I might have been brave enough if it wasn't for the scaffolding-esque staircase you had to climb to get up there. It made me dizzy just looking at it, so we gave it a miss. Instead we got an orange fanta and had a walk above the wave pool where you could see the waves coming out, before going back and sitting in the waves for a while. After a while we went to change and bought our photos before leaving the park at 4 pm and heading back to the Pop.
When we got back, I phoned my mum and Andy did some more videoing and filled up our mug. We also called in at Everything Pop and I bought a towelling dress which I had seen a girl wearing earlier in the week. It is really cute and has a little Mickey on it - great for covering up after swimming or showering. We went for showers next and changed into our costumes - Kim Possible and Ron Stoppable. Thankfully, the weather had been cooler today, so it was a lot more comfortable for costume wearing. We had decided to drive tonight to see how it compared with bussing the other day and set off at 5.45 pm. As this is the first time we had ever driven to the Magic Kingdom, I had to get a photo of the gateway.
As we went into the park one of the CMs said to me "Hey, Kim Possible, what's the sitch?" which made me very happy. I loved all the attention we got because of our costumes, I wouldn't want to go without a costume again now after experiencing that. We had a 6.30 pm ADR for the Liberty Tree Tavern, another new experience for us, and we headed there. We weren't entirely sure where it was but we found it almost straightaway. We had to wait a few minutes, which was fine except that we were both soooo hungry. You have never seen anyone move so fast when our names were called.
The food is based on a Thanksgiving feast so we ate: bread, salad, turkey, ham, beef, mashed potato, green beans, mac and cheese, stuffing and gravy, washed down with diet coke. I liked it all except for the mac and cheese which looked like some kind of nuclear experiment and didnt taste a lot better. The dessert was apple crumble and ice cream, which would have been gorgeous except for the addition of minging cinnamon! How to spoil a perfectly good dessert.
We had a really crappy server who was so s-l-o-w. By the end of the meal I was itching to get out into the party, and never thought we were going to get there.
The character interaction was really neat and as it was MNSSHP, the characters had special Halloween additions on their costumes. I liked Goofy best, he was so animated, asking if we liked the food and constantly banging his head on the ceiling! Minnie and Chip n Dale were great too, I got an extra cuddle from Dale because I said Oh, you are soooo cute. Pluto, however, ignored me completely. He had a cuddle with Andy but left me out, hmmm. I pulled faces at him for the rest of the holiday.
When we f-i-n-a-l-l-y got out of there I was desperate to get some candy in my basket so candy collecting was first. One of the CMs walking through the park stopped us and gave us high fives for being Kim and Ron! We had our picture taken with Buzz who got us to do mission poses and tried stealing my candy!
We rode Winnie the Pooh and then headed to the candy chicane that is Toontowns Alice and Mad Hatters treat party. We posed with the Mad Hatter for a photo. He asked Andy his name to which he replied Ron Stoppable and the Mad Hatter said he was the first person all night to reply with their characters name instead of their own.
After our candy collecting exploits it was time for Hallowishes which was just as wonderful the second time round. We went to have our pictures taken with Pooh and Eeyore which was something of a military operation. They were switching out with Tigger and Piglet every half hour or so, so I went and asked the cast member when Mr Pooh was coming out and we got in the queue then. By the time we got to the front, sure enough it was Pooh and Eeyore.
After our picture we went to wait for the parade in Liberty Square. We saw Woody and Bullseye with no queue so ran over for this rare photo op. Bullseye stuck his nose in my candy basket!
We watched the parade and got loads of pictures, and I got tons of candy at the end because we were stood at the front.
After the parade, we scurried over for a ride on Haunted Mansion and had our picture with Timon and Rafiki. The CM with them told Timon to behave or Kim Possible would kick his butt!
We rode Pirates of the Caribbean and had the surreal experience of walking through Frontierland with barely a person around. We went to the candy stop there which was deserted, and we were rewarded with plenty of treats. As we were walking back towards Fantasyland, we saw the man with the dog and lantern from Haunted Mansion. He was amazing, he looked so spooked, it was a very special moment.
We danced into Fantasyland (yes, I mean literally, but there werent many people around by this point) and rode Peter Pan with no wait and just got on to the carossuel in time we were on it when the clock struck midnight.
We joined the hoards to pick up the picture of us in front of the castle in our costumes that we had had taken earlier in the evening.
We drove back from MK, arriving at the Pop about 1.15 am, had a beer and went to bed dreaming of our candy mountain.
